What Makes the Circular Saw Indispensable?

The circular saw gets its name from its round, toothed blade, which spins at high speeds to slice through materials. Its primary benefit lies in its portability and power, allowing you to bring the saw to the material, rather than the other way around.

This makes it ideal for cutting large sheets of plywood or long boards that would be unwieldy on a table saw.

  • Versatility: Capable of making straight crosscuts, rip cuts, and even angled bevel cuts.
  • Speed: Quickly cuts through various materials, from dimensional lumber to sheet goods.
  • Portability: Easy to move around a job site or workshop.
  • Power: Handles tough materials with ease, especially when paired with the right blade.

Types of Circular Saws: Sidewinder vs. Worm Drive

Before diving into specific how to circular saw uses, it’s helpful to know the two main types:

  • Sidewinder (Inline) Saws: These are the most common type, with the motor mounted parallel to the blade. They are lighter, more compact, and generally less expensive. Great for everyday DIY and lighter framing tasks.
  • Worm Drive Saws: Featuring a motor mounted perpendicularly to the blade, worm drive saws use a gear system to transfer power. They are heavier, more powerful, and offer higher torque, making them preferred by many professionals for heavy-duty framing, especially in wet conditions, and for cutting tougher materials. The blade is typically on the left, offering a clearer line of sight for right-handed users.

Choosing between them often comes down to the kind of work you do most frequently and personal preference for balance and power.

Straight Crosscuts: Breaking Down Boards

A crosscut involves cutting across the grain of a board. This is a common operation for shortening lumber to length.

  • Measure and Mark: Always measure twice and mark your cut line clearly with a pencil and a square.
  • Support the Workpiece: Ensure the material is well-supported on both sides of the cut. Sawhorses are your best friend here. The waste piece should be able to fall freely without binding the blade.
  • Use a Guide: For perfectly straight cuts, clamp a speed square, a straightedge, or a factory-made saw guide to your workpiece. This is a game-changer for accuracy.
  • Start Smoothly: Let the saw reach full speed before engaging the material. Guide the saw smoothly along your cut line without forcing it.

Accurate Rip Cuts: Sizing Sheet Goods

Rip cuts are made along the grain, typically to narrow a board or to cut large sheets of plywood or MDF into smaller, more manageable pieces. This is where the circular saw truly shines for sheet goods.

  • Long Straight Edge: For long rip cuts, a clamped straightedge (like a level or a dedicated saw guide) is essential. You’ll need to account for the offset between the blade and the edge of your saw’s baseplate.
  • Support Across the Length: When ripping sheet goods, support the entire length of the cut to prevent sagging and ensure a clean break. Foam insulation boards placed on the floor work wonderfully for this.
  • Consistent Feed Rate: Maintain a steady, consistent feed rate. Pushing too fast can cause binding or a rough cut; too slow can burn the wood.

Angled Bevel Cuts: Crafting Joins and Edges

Many circular saws allow you to adjust the angle of the blade relative to the baseplate, enabling bevel cuts. This is crucial for creating angled edges for joinery or decorative purposes.

  • Set the Angle: Loosen the bevel adjustment knob on your saw’s baseplate and set it to the desired angle (e.g., 45 degrees for mitered corners). Tighten securely.
  • Test Cut: Always make a test cut on a scrap piece of similar material to verify the angle before cutting your project piece.
  • Slow and Steady: Bevel cuts often require more effort from the saw. Reduce your feed rate slightly and let the saw do the work.

Making Plunge Cuts Safely

A plunge cut starts in the middle of a board, rather than from an edge. This is useful for cutting out openings for sinks, windows, or vents.

  • Mark Clearly: Outline the area to be removed. Drill pilot holes at the corners, slightly larger than the blade’s kerf.
  • Set Blade Depth: Adjust the blade depth so it cuts just slightly deeper than your material.
  • Position and Plunge: Rest the front edge of the saw’s baseplate firmly on the workpiece, with the blade just above your cut line. Tilt the saw slightly, allowing the blade guard to retract manually or by rocking the saw down. Slowly lower the spinning blade into the material.
  • Guide and Cut: Once the blade has fully plunged, guide the saw along your marked line.
Always be extremely careful when making plunge cuts. Keep both hands firmly on the saw and maintain control.

Cutting Sheet Goods with Precision

Cutting full sheets of plywood or MDF can be daunting. The key is proper support and a reliable guide.

  • Full Support: Lay the sheet on a pair of sawhorses with 2x4s spanning between them, or on a sheet of foam insulation on the floor. Ensure the cut line is fully supported and elevated slightly.
  • Homemade Rip Guide: Create a simple guide by screwing a strip of plywood to a wider piece, creating a fence for your saw’s baseplate. This allows you to make perfectly parallel cuts without constant measuring.
  • Mark and Clamp: Mark your cut line, then align and clamp your guide board or straightedge securely.

Navigating Notches and Dados (with jigs)

While a router or table saw is ideal for dados (grooves) and notches, a circular saw can manage them with the right setup and technique.

  • Multiple Passes: To cut a dado, make two parallel cuts to define the width of the dado, then make several shallow passes in between to remove the waste. Clean up with a chisel.
  • Jig Assistance: Use a dedicated dado jig or build a simple one from scrap wood to ensure consistent depth and width.
  • Notch Cuts: For notches (cuts into the edge of a board), define the cut with two perpendicular saw passes, then use a chisel to remove the waste.

Personal Protective Equipment (PPE)

Before you even plug in your saw, gear up:

  • Eye Protection: Always wear safety glasses or goggles to protect against flying debris.
  • Hearing Protection: Circular saws are loud. Earplugs or earmuffs are crucial to prevent hearing damage.
  • Gloves (Optional, but Recommended): Close-fitting gloves can protect your hands from splinters, but ensure they don’t interfere with your grip or get caught in the blade.
  • Dust Mask: Especially when cutting wood, a dust mask or respirator protects your lungs from fine particles.

Securing Your Workpiece

A moving workpiece is a dangerous workpiece. Always:

  • Clamp It Down: Use clamps to firmly secure your material to a workbench or sawhorses. Never try to hold a workpiece with one hand and operate the saw with the other.
  • Prevent Pinching: Ensure the offcut piece can fall away freely or is adequately supported. If the material pinches the blade, it can cause dangerous kickback.

Understanding Kickback and How to Prevent It

Kickback is when the saw suddenly and violently jumps back towards the user. It’s one of the most common and dangerous circular saw hazards.

  • Sharp Blade: Use a sharp, clean blade appropriate for the material you’re cutting. Dull blades are more prone to binding.
  • Proper Depth: Set the blade depth so it extends about 1/4 inch past the bottom of the material. Too shallow, and the teeth won’t clear; too deep, and more blade is exposed, increasing kickback risk.
  • Maintain Control: Keep a firm, two-handed grip on the saw. Stand to the side of the cut line, not directly behind the saw.
  • Avoid Binding: Never force the saw. If the blade starts to bind, release the trigger, wait for the blade to stop, and re-evaluate your cut or support.

Choosing the Right Blade for the Job

The blade is the business end of your saw. Using the wrong one can lead to poor cuts, kickback, and damage to your tool.

  • Tooth Count: More teeth (e.g., 60-80 teeth) provide finer, smoother cuts, ideal for plywood or finished lumber. Fewer teeth (e.g., 24-40 teeth) are better for faster, rougher cuts in dimensional lumber.
  • Blade Material: Carbide-tipped blades are durable and stay sharp longer than steel blades.
  • Specific Blades: There are specialized blades for different materials (wood, metal, masonry) and purposes (ripping, crosscutting, finish work). Always match the blade to your task.

Blade Maintenance and Replacement

Your saw is only as good as its blade.

  • Keep Blades Clean: Resins and pitch can build up on blades, causing friction and burning. Clean them regularly with a blade cleaner and a stiff brush.
  • Sharpen or Replace: A dull blade works harder, produces rougher cuts, and increases the risk of kickback. Have carbide blades professionally sharpened or replace them when they become dull or damaged.
  • Proper Storage: Store blades in their original packaging or a blade case to protect the teeth.

Keeping Your Motor Running Smoothly

The motor is the heart of your saw.

  • Clean Vents: Regularly clear dust and debris from the motor’s air vents to prevent overheating. Use compressed air if necessary.
  • Inspect Cord: Check the power cord for any cuts, fraying, or damage. Replace damaged cords immediately.
  • Brush Replacement: If your saw uses carbon brushes (many older models do), periodically check them for wear and replace them according to the manufacturer’s instructions.

Dust Management and Workshop Cleanliness

Sawdust isn’t just messy; it’s a health hazard and can damage your tools.

  • Dust Port/Bag: Many circular saws have a dust port or an attachable dust bag. Use them! Connecting to a shop vacuum is even better for significant dust reduction.
  • Clean Workspace: Keep your work area tidy. Clutter increases the risk of tripping or entanglement.

Why is My Saw Burning the Wood?

Wood burning is usually a sign of excessive friction.

  • Dull Blade: The most common culprit. Replace or sharpen your blade.
  • Wrong Blade: A blade with too many teeth for the material, or one meant for crosscutting used for ripping, can cause burning.
  • Slow Feed Rate: Moving the saw too slowly can allow the blade to heat up the wood.
  • Binding: If the material is pinching the blade, it creates friction. Ensure proper support and alignment.

Dealing with Splintering and Tear-out

Especially common on plywood or when making crosscuts.

  • Tape the Cut Line: Apply painter’s tape along your cut line before cutting. This helps hold wood fibers down.
  • Score the Cut: For very delicate materials, make a very shallow first pass (about 1/8 inch deep) to score the surface, then make the full-depth cut.
  • Sharp, High-Tooth-Count Blade: Use a sharp blade designed for fine cuts (e.g., a plywood blade).
  • Zero-Clearance Insert: Some circular saw guides or accessories can create a “zero-clearance” support around the blade, significantly reducing tear-out.

My Cuts Aren’t Straight: Calibration and Technique

Wobbly or crooked cuts are frustrating but often fixable.

  • Check Your Guide: Are you using a straightedge? Is it clamped securely? Even a slight wobble can throw off a cut.
  • Blade Squareness: Ensure your saw’s baseplate is square to the blade at 90 degrees. Most saws have an adjustment screw for this. Use a reliable square to check it.
  • Consistent Pressure: Apply steady, consistent forward pressure. Don’t twist or push the saw sideways.
  • Body Position: Stand in a comfortable, balanced position that allows you to push the saw straight through the cut.

Can a circular saw cut metal?

Yes, with the right blade. You need a specialized metal-cutting blade (often carbide-tipped or abrasive) and should proceed with caution, wearing appropriate PPE (face shield, hearing protection, heavy gloves). Always check your saw’s manual for compatibility.

What’s the difference between a circular saw and a miter saw?

A circular saw is a handheld, portable tool designed for making straight, freehand cuts (often with a guide) in various materials. A miter saw is a stationary tool, usually mounted on a stand, designed for making precise crosscuts and angled cuts (miters and bevels) on narrower stock, with a fixed pivot point for accuracy.

How thick can a circular saw cut?

The cutting depth of a circular saw depends on its blade diameter and the saw’s design. A typical 7-1/4 inch circular saw can cut through material up to about 2-1/2 inches thick at 90 degrees, and slightly less at a 45-degree bevel. Always check your saw’s specifications.

Can I use a circular saw without a guide?

While you *can* use a circular saw freehand, it’s very difficult to achieve a perfectly straight cut without a guide. For any cut requiring accuracy, always use a clamped straightedge, speed square, or a manufactured saw guide. Freehand cuts are best reserved for rough demolition or very non-critical tasks.
